Job description

Overview

We are seeking a qualified Mechanical Engineer with experience in the MEP industry, specifically focused on the design of mechanical systems for commercial buildings. This role involves the design and analysis of HVAC, piping, and other mechanical systems to ensure functionality, efficiency, and code compliance.

Base pay range

$80,000.00/yr - $120,000.00/yr

Key Responsibilities
  • Design HVAC and mechanical systems for commercial buildings, including air distribution, ventilation, heating, and cooling systems.
  • Perform mechanical load calculations, equipment selection, duct and pipe sizing, and layout design.
  • Ensure all designs comply with applicable codes, standards, and energy efficiency requirements (e.g., IMC, IECC, ASHRAE).
  • Prepare construction documents including mechanical drawings, specifications, and schedules using Revit and/or AutoCAD.
Qualifications

Required: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related field.
  • Proficiency in HVAC load calculation software (e.g., Trane TRACE, HAP) and design tools (Revit, AutoCAD).
  • Strong understanding of mechanical codes and standards.
  • Familiarity with energy modeling and sustainable design practices.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.

Preferred:

  • EIT certification or Professional Engineer (PE) license.
  • Experience with LEED or other green building standards.
  • Experience coordinating with multidisciplinary project teams.
